20 days Uganda, Kenya and Tanzania safari

This trip covers Uganda, Kenya, and Tanzania. It typically starts with wildlife and primate viewing in Uganda, such as gorilla trekking in Bwindi and chimpanzee tracking in Kalinzu forest, then moves to Kenya for the Masai Mara for the Great Migration, and concludes in Tanzania’s Serengeti and Ngorongoro Crater. This extensive journey showcases Africa’s diverse wildlife, iconic landscapes, and unique cultural encounters within a single trip. A 4WD car is recommended for this kind of trip.

Day 4: Gorilla Trekking

After a morning breakfast, you will report to the Gorilla trekking starting point for paperwork and a short briefing. From there you will proceed with your search for the endangered primates with your packed lunch. When searching for gorillas, expect to set your eyes on other creatures, for example red tailed monkeys, baboons, blue monkeys, black and white Columbus monkeys, many bird species and many more. The trekking may take 1 to 6 hours depending on where the gorillas will be residing that day. On encountering them, you will be given a full hour to enjoy their company and there is no limit to the number of pictures you can have with them. From there you will return to your lodge to relax.

Day 6: Game drive and boat cruise

This day takes you to game drives at Kasenyi sector of Queen Elizabeth National Park. This game drive will give you a chance to see lions, elephants, buffaloes, warthogs, antelopes and many more. You will return to your lodge for lunch and later go for an afternoon boat cruise on the Kazinga channel. This is the water stream that joins lake George to Edward and is said to have the largest concentration of hippos in the world. You will get a chance to see more wildlife for example waterbucks, buffaloes, many bird species and many more. From there, you will return to your lodge for dinner and overnight.

Day 17: Full day Serengeti national park

After breakfast at the lodge/camp, you will go for a game drive. Set out ready with your packed lunch and enjoy a full day game viewing in the park, which is a home to the greatest concentration of the large mammals on earth. You will expect to spot; non- migratory species that include; large prides of lions, cheetah, solitary leopards, Thomson’s and Grant’s gazelle, and tens of thousands of Topi and Coke’s hartebeest. Masai giraffe, waterbuck, impala, warthog and many more.

Some rarely seen species of antelope are also present in Serengeti National Park, such as common eland, klipspringer, roan antelope, bushbuck, lesser kudu and fringe-eared oryx as well as the graceful impalas. The landscape in this park is characterized by open plains, kopjes, rock formations that survive from the Pre-Cambrian period as well as the open woodlands.
